Matthew

15

1 Yna daeth Phariseaid ac ysgrifenyddion o Jerwsalem at Iesu a dweud,
1Then Pharisees and scribes came to Jesus from Jerusalem, saying,
2 "Pam y mae dy ddisgyblion di yn troseddu yn erbyn traddodiad yr hynafiaid? Oherwydd nid ydynt yn golchi eu dwylo pan fyddant yn bwyta'u bwyd."
2“Why do your disciples disobey the tradition of the elders? For they don’t wash their hands when they eat bread.”
3 Atebodd yntau hwy, "A pham yr ydych chwithau yn troseddu yn erbyn gorchymyn Duw er mwyn eich traddodiad?
3He answered them, “Why do you also disobey the commandment of God because of your tradition?
4 Oherwydd dywedodd Duw, 'Anrhydedda dy dad a'th fam', a 'Bydded farw'n gelain y sawl a felltithia ei dad neu ei fam.'
4 For God commanded, ‘Honor your father and your mother,’ and, ‘He who speaks evil of father or mother, let him be put to death.’
5 Ond yr ydych chwi'n dweud, 'Os dywed rhywun wrth ei dad neu ei fam, "Offrwm i Dduw yw beth bynnag y gallasit ei dderbyn yn gymorth gennyf fi", ni chaiff anrhydeddu ei dad.'
5 But you say, ‘Whoever may tell his father or his mother, “Whatever help you might otherwise have gotten from me is a gift devoted to God,”
6 Ac yr ydych wedi dirymu gair Duw er mwyn eich traddodiad chwi.
6 he shall not honor his father or mother.’ You have made the commandment of God void because of your tradition.
7 Ragrithwyr, da y proffwydodd Eseia amdanoch:
7 You hypocrites! Well did Isaiah prophesy of you, saying,
8 'Y mae'r bobl hyn yn fy anrhydeddu �'u gwefusau, ond y mae eu calon ymhell oddi wrthyf;
8 ‘These people draw near to me with their mouth, and honor me with their lips; but their heart is far from me.
9 yn ofer y maent yn fy addoli, gan ddysgu gorchmynion dynol fel athrawiaethau.'"
9 And in vain do they worship me, teaching as doctrine rules made by men.’”
10 Galwodd y dyrfa ato a dywedodd wrthynt, "Gwrandewch a deallwch.
10He summoned the multitude, and said to them, “Hear, and understand.
11 Nid yr hyn sy'n mynd i mewn i enau rhywun sy'n ei halogi, ond yr hyn sy'n dod allan o'i enau, dyna sy'n halogi rhywun."
11 That which enters into the mouth doesn’t defile the man; but that which proceeds out of the mouth, this defiles the man.”
12 Yna daeth ei ddisgyblion a dweud wrtho, "A wyddost fod y Phariseaid wedi eu tramgwyddo wrth glywed dy eiriau?"
12Then the disciples came, and said to him, “Do you know that the Pharisees were offended, when they heard this saying?”
13 Atebodd yntau, "Pob planhigyn na phlannodd fy Nhad nefol, fe'i diwreiddir.
13But he answered, “Every plant which my heavenly Father didn’t plant will be uprooted.
14 Gadewch iddynt; arweinwyr dall i ddeillion ydynt. Os bydd rhywun dall yn arwain rhywun dall, bydd y ddau yn syrthio i bydew."
14 Leave them alone. They are blind guides of the blind. If the blind guide the blind, both will fall into a pit.”
15 Dywedodd Pedr wrtho, "Eglura'r ddameg hon inni."
15Peter answered him, “Explain the parable to us.”
16 Meddai Iesu, "A ydych chwithau'n dal mor ddi-ddeall?
16So Jesus said, “Do you also still not understand?
17 Oni welwch fod popeth sy'n mynd i mewn i'r genau yn mynd i'r cylla ac yn cael ei yrru allan i'r geudy?
17 Don’t you understand that whatever goes into the mouth passes into the belly, and then out of the body?
18 Ond y mae'r pethau sy'n dod allan o'r genau yn dod o'r galon, a dyna'r pethau sy'n halogi rhywun.
18 But the things which proceed out of the mouth come out of the heart, and they defile the man.
19 Oherwydd o'r galon y daw cynllunio drygionus, llofruddio, godinebu, puteinio, lladrata, camdystiolaethu, a chablu.
19 For out of the heart come forth evil thoughts, murders, adulteries, sexual sins, thefts, false testimony, and blasphemies.
20 Dyma'r pethau sy'n halogi rhywun; ond bwyta � dwylo heb eu golchi, nid yw hynny'n halogi neb."
20 These are the things which defile the man; but to eat with unwashed hands doesn’t defile the man.”
21 Aeth Iesu allan oddi yno ac ymadawodd i barthau Tyrus a Sidon.
21Jesus went out from there, and withdrew into the region of Tyre and Sidon.
22 A dyma wraig oedd yn Ganaan�es o'r cyffiniau hynny yn dod ymlaen a gweiddi, "Syr, trugarha wrthyf, Fab Dafydd; y mae fy merch wedi ei meddiannu gan gythraul ac yn dioddef yn enbyd."
22Behold, a Canaanite woman came out from those borders, and cried, saying, “Have mercy on me, Lord, you son of David! My daughter is severely demonized!”
23 Ond nid atebodd ef un gair iddi. A daeth ei ddisgyblion ato a gofyn iddo, "Gyr hi i ffwrdd, oherwydd y mae'n gweiddi ar ein h�l."
23But he answered her not a word. His disciples came and begged him, saying, “Send her away; for she cries after us.”
24 Atebodd yntau, "Ni'm hanfonwyd at neb ond at ddefaid colledig tu375? Israel."
24But he answered, “I wasn’t sent to anyone but the lost sheep of the house of Israel.”
25 Ond daeth hithau ac ymgrymu iddo gan ddweud, "Syr, helpa fi."
25But she came and worshiped him, saying, “Lord, help me.”
26 Atebodd Iesu, "Nid yw'n deg cymryd bara'r plant a'i daflu i'r cu373?n."
26But he answered, “It is not appropriate to take the children’s bread and throw it to the dogs.”
27 Dywedodd hithau, "Gwir, syr, ond y mae hyd yn oed y cu373?n yn bwyta o'r briwsion sy'n syrthio oddi ar fwrdd eu meistri."
27But she said, “Yes, Lord, but even the dogs eat the crumbs which fall from their masters’ table.”
28 Yna atebodd Iesu hi, "Wraig, mawr yw dy ffydd; boed iti fel y mynni." Ac fe iachawyd ei merch o'r munud hwnnw.
28Then Jesus answered her, “Woman, great is your faith! Be it done to you even as you desire.” And her daughter was healed from that hour.
29 Symudodd Iesu oddi yno ac aeth gerllaw M�r Galilea, ac i fyny'r mynydd. Eisteddodd yno,
29Jesus departed there, and came near to the sea of Galilee; and he went up into the mountain, and sat there.
30 a daeth tyrfaoedd mawr ato yn dwyn gyda hwy y cloff a'r dall, yr anafus a'r mud, a llawer eraill; gosodasant hwy wrth ei draed, ac iachaodd ef hwy,
30Great multitudes came to him, having with them the lame, blind, mute, maimed, and many others, and they put them down at his feet. He healed them,
31 er syndod i'r dyrfa wrth weld y mud yn llefaru, yr anafus yn holliach, y cloff yn cerdded a'r dall yn gweld; a rhoesant ogoniant i Dduw Israel.
31so that the multitude wondered when they saw the mute speaking, injured whole, lame walking, and blind seeing—and they glorified the God of Israel.
32 Galwodd Iesu ei ddisgyblion ato, ac meddai, "Yr wyf yn tosturio wrth y dyrfa, oherwydd y maent wedi bod gyda mi dridiau erbyn hyn, ac nid oes ganddynt ddim i'w fwyta. Ac ni fynnaf eu hanfon ymaith ar eu cythlwng, rhag iddynt lewygu ar y ffordd."
32Jesus summoned his disciples and said, “I have compassion on the multitude, because they continue with me now three days and have nothing to eat. I don’t want to send them away fasting, or they might faint on the way.”
33 Dywedodd y disgyblion wrtho, "O ble, mewn lle anial, y cawn ddigon o fara i fwydo tyrfa mor fawr?"
33The disciples said to him, “Where should we get so many loaves in a deserted place as to satisfy so great a multitude?”
34 Gofynnodd Iesu iddynt, "Pa sawl torth sydd gennych?" "Saith," meddent hwythau, "ac ychydig bysgod bychain."
34Jesus said to them, “How many loaves do you have?” They said, “Seven, and a few small fish.”
35 Gorchmynnodd i'r dyrfa eistedd ar y ddaear.
35He commanded the multitude to sit down on the ground;
36 Yna cymerodd y saith torth a'r pysgod, ac wedi diolch fe'u torrodd a'u rhoi i'r disgyblion, a'r disgyblion i'r tyrfaoedd.
36and he took the seven loaves and the fish. He gave thanks and broke them, and gave to the disciples, and the disciples to the multitudes.
37 Bwytasant oll a chael digon, a chodasant lond saith cawell o'r tameidiau oedd dros ben.
37They all ate, and were filled. They took up seven baskets full of the broken pieces that were left over.
38 Yr oedd y rhai oedd yn bwyta yn bedair mil o wu375?r, heblaw gwragedd a phlant.
38Those who ate were four thousand men, besides women and children.
39 Wedi gollwng y tyrfaoedd aeth Iesu i mewn i'r cwch a daeth i gyffiniau Magadan.
39Then he sent away the multitudes, got into the boat, and came into the borders of Magdala.
